The FIFA Futsal World Cup Uzbekistan 2024™ is only eight days away from its opening match, and the final preparations for the tournament are in their final stages. The 24 participating teams have now announced their final squad lists, with a total of 336 players set to take part in the 10th edition of the tournament.
The competition will be held from 14 September to 6 October 2024, with matches taking place in three host cities: Andijan, Bukhara, and Tashkent. The tournament will showcase the world’s top futsal teams and players, with all six confederations represented among the 24 nations competing. This includes four countries making their first appearance at a FIFA Futsal World Cup™: Afghanistan, France, Aotearoa New Zealand, and Tajikistan.

A star-studded line-up is expected, with well-known players from various countries, such as Argentina, Portugal, and Brazil, set to take the field in Uzbekistan. Pany Varela, who won the adidas Silver Ball and Silver Boot in 2021, stands out among the defending champions Portugal’s formidable squad. Brazil’s Ferrao, the adidas Golden Boot winner in the last World Cup, guarantees goals. New Zealand’s Dylan Manickum has been selected for their first FIFA Futsal World Cup™ team. The 32-year-old will make history by participating in his second FIFA tournament, having previously represented Auckland City FC in the last two editions of the FIFA Club World Cup™.
On 14 September 2024, host nation Uzbekistan will make history as they kick off their campaign at the first-ever FIFA competition in Central Asia against the Netherlands. The groups for the FIFA Futsal World Cup Uzbekistan 2024™ are as follows:
Group A: Uzbekistan, Netherlands, Paraguay, Costa Rica
Group B: Brazil, Cuba, Croatia, Thailand
Group C: Argentina, Ukraine, Afghanistan, Angola
Group D: Spain, Kazakhstan, Aotearoa New Zealand, Libya
Group E: Portugal, Panama, Tajikistan, Morocco
Group F: IR Iran, Venezuela, Guatemala, France.
